Abstract
The utility model discloses a tectorial membrane trachea stent. The trachea stent is a straight pipe notch-shaped trachea stent, and the lower mouth (4) of the straight pipe stent is symmetrically concave to form a notch (7). A furcate trachea and bronchus stent (9) is formed by the connection of an upper segment (10) and two furcate lower segments (11). The upper trachea part or the upper bronchus part is composed of a six-edge or 8-edge zigzag frame, and the furcate bronchus part of the frame is composed of a five-edge or six-to-seven-edge zigzag frame. An L-shaped trachea stent is formed by the L-shaped connection of two straight pipe stents. With the advantages of strong holding power, light foreign body sensation and recoverability, the trachea stent of the utility model can prevent the tissue from growing towards the inner part of the stent and can seal an orificium fistulae. Owing to the diversity of the utility model, stents of different forms are provided according to different focuses, which is favorable to the recovery of the focuses.
Description
Affiliated technical field
This utility model relates to the support of medical apparatus and instruments, is specifically related to the overlay film trachea bracket.
Background technology
The overlay film trachea bracket encloses into circle after by the Z-shaped bending of medical stainless steel silk, two-end-point welds or rivets with stainless steel tube, several Z type circles are with the high intensity line connection or be welded into skeleton, inside and outside skeleton, make again coated with macromolecule membrane, this stent support power is strong, foreign body sensation is light, can prevent that tissue from growing in support.But present overlay film frame form is single, can not satisfy the treatment demand of multiple focus.
Summary of the invention
The purpose of this utility model is: a kind of overlay film trachea bracket is provided, and this support divides various ways, selects multi-form support for use according to focus, shortens treatment time, alleviates patient's misery.
Technical solution of the present utility model is: this trachea bracket is a straight tube recess shape trachea bracket, the end opening symmetry of straight tube support depression, the rack side wall thorn that slips of setting up defences
Further technical scheme of the present utility model is: this trachea bracket is Y-shaped trachea and bronchial stent, be formed by connecting by 3 straight tube shape supports, epimere trachea or bronchus part are made up of the Z-shaped skeleton on 6 limits or 8 limits, and the bronchus part of its bifurcated is made up of the Z-shaped skeleton on 5 limits or limit, 6 limit to 7.
Technical solution of the present utility model can also be: this trachea bracket is L shaped tracheal bronchus support, by 2 in a certain angle being formed by connecting of straight tube shape support.
This utility model is simple in structure, and is various informative, places multi-form support according to different focuses, helps the rehabilitation of focus.

The specific embodiment
As shown in Figure 1, straight tube shape trachea bracket encloses into Z-shaped circle 1 after by the Z-shaped bending of medical stainless steel silk, two-end-point welds or rivets with stainless steel tube, several Z-shaped circles are with 2 connections of high strength line or be welded into skeleton, inside and outside skeleton coated with macromolecule membrane such as silicone rubber, polyurethane etc. connect retracting device 5 in order to take out or to adjust support at 3 places suitable for reading of support, it is characterized in that: straight tube recess shape trachea bracket 6, end opening 4 places of straight tube support are symmetry and cave in into recess 7, one group of agnail 8 is connected on the sidewall of straight tube recess shape trachea bracket 6, end opening is near knuckle after inserting trachea, recess 7 is positioned at the two laterobronchuses place of opening the door, and can not block the ventilation of two laterobronchuses.As shown in Figure 2, Y-shaped trachea and bronchial stent, be formed by connecting by straight tube shape support, promptly the hypomere 11 by epimere 10 and two bifurcateds connects to form, epimere 10 tracheas or bronchus part are made up of the Z-shaped skeleton on 6 limits or 8 limits, and the hypomere 11 bronchus part of its bifurcated is made up of the Z-shaped skeleton on 5 limits or 6 to 7 limits.
As shown in Figure 3, L shaped trachea bracket 12, by 2 L-shaped being formed by connecting of straight pipe type support, the prominent face of junction can have membrane sealed or perforate, for stifled fistula or keep laterobronchus is ventilated.
This utility model stent support power is strong, foreign body sensation is light, can prevent that tissue from growing in support, can seal fistula mouth and recyclable, especially can select multi-form support for use according to the focus situation, helps patients ' recovery.
